0

私の仕事の一環として、私はテーブルを持っていると仮定します

create table bank(accountnumber int, accountholdername varchar(50),
                  amount decimal(10,2),lastdrawn varchar(5))

今私の要件は、すべてのテーブルデータが機密であるため、挿入時にデータのみを暗号化された形式でテーブルに入力する必要があることです。

暗号化されたデータを見たい場合は、復号化する必要があります。

しかし最後に、テーブル内のデータは常に暗号化された形式である必要があります。

この問題を解決できますか? ステップバイステップの説明を手伝ってくれる人はいますか?

4

1 に答える 1

0

データベースに挿入する前に、いくつかの暗号化アルゴリズムを使用してデータを暗号化できます。

  1. MD5暗号化http://bloggingabout.net/blogs/rick/archive/2005/05/18/4118.aspx

  2. BASE64暗号化 http://bytes.com/topic/asp-net/answers/529500-base64-decoding

  3. SHAまたはDES暗号化。http://www.codeproject.com/Articles/10154/NET-Encryption-Simplified

于 2012-11-27T14:30:58.127 に答える